This blog is dedicated to my favorite actor, Jimmy Stewart. "Why Jimmy?" You ask. Well, I'll tell you:
It all started when I was in the 3rd grade. We watched It's A Wonderful Life in class. I had seen the movie before, but this time I specifically remember it making an impact on me. Not necessarily the movie, I mean I thought it was a good movie, but I just couldn't seem to take my eyes off Jimmy. He seemed like the perfect gentleman and the most handsome man I had ever seen. (Who knew I had that much taste at the age of 9? *wink*) It was then that I always looked forward to watching IAWL around Christmas. Then about maybe 3 years ago, I started getting into classic television, one of those shows was The Alfred Hitchcock Hour. It was on every Sunday night, so I would always enjoy watching it. My parents suggested I watch one of his movies since I liked the show so much. So, the next time my Mother went to the library, she picked me up a copy of Rear Window. I noticed Jimmy was in it and I remembered that he was also in IAWL. So I watched Rear Window with my parents and I absolutely loved it! I thought it was a great movie. Jimmy especially, made an impression, and yes, I thought he was just as handsome in 1954 as he was in IAWL. So I started doing research on him and watching more of his films. And now here I am today. Starting a blog in honor of my favorite actor. My life has been made so much better by discovering Jimmy and his wonderful movies, and I don't think I'd be the same without him.
I hope to share this joy with other fans and possibly introduce Jimmy to new fans as well.
